Product Overview
The A2FM series bent-axis fixed displacement piston motors are a flagship product line within the Bosch Rexroth hydraulic transmission platform, classified as all-purpose high-pressure motors. Featuring a bent-axis design with axial tapered piston rotary groups, these motors are specifically engineered for hydrostatic drives in both open and closed circuits. Designed to fully comply with Rexroth A2FM Series 61 mounting and interface standards, these motors offer 100% direct interchangeability with original Rexroth units—enabling plug-and-play replacement without any管路 modifications or adapter plates, significantly minimizing downtime and retrofit costs.
The A2FM series covers an ultra-wide displacement range from 5 to 1000 cc/rev. The A2FM10 delivers 10.3 cc/rev, the A2FM16 delivers 16 cc/rev, and the A2FM28 delivers 28.1 cc/rev—all compact yet powerful members of the family. Sizes 10–200 are rated at 400 bar nominal pressure with 450 bar peak pressure.

A2FM Series General Parameters :
Displacement Range: 5–1000 cm³/rev
Sizes 10–200: Nominal pressure 400 bar / Peak pressure 450 bar
Size 5: Nominal pressure 315 bar / Peak pressure 350 bar
Sizes 250–1000: Nominal pressure 350 bar / Peak pressure 400 bar
Circuits: Open and closed circuits
Design: Bent-axis, axial tapered piston design

2. Bent-Axis Compact Design – High Power Density and Superior Efficiency
The bent-axis compact design delivers exceptional power density within a compact footprint. The bent-axis axial tapered piston rotary group ensures minimal friction losses. Durable one-piece pistons with piston rings provide long service life and robust performance.
3. High-Pressure Capability with Wide Displacement Selection
Sizes 10–200 are rated at 400 bar nominal pressure with 450 bar peak pressure, maintaining superior performance under high-load conditions. The A2FM series offers an ultra-wide displacement selection from 5 to 1000 cc/rev, allowing precise matching to specific application requirements.
4. High-Speed Capability with Bidirectional Rotation
Maximum speed reaches 6300 r/min, approved for high-speed operation. Bidirectional rotation design (viewed on drive shaft) enables adaptation to various system requirements without the need for model changes based on rotation direction.
5. Spherical Port Plate Technology – Self-Centering with High Efficiency
The cylinder block and port plate employ a spherical port plate design that automatically self-centers during rotation, reducing peripheral speed and friction losses for exceptional efficiency. The drive shaft is capable of supporting radial loads, making it suitable for applications such as belt drives where radial loads are present.

Expert Maintenance Tips
1. Hydraulic Fluid Cleanliness Management
The A2FM series utilizes bent-axis piston designs with minimal clearances between pistons and cylinder bores, making them highly sensitive to fluid contamination. It is recommended to install filters with ≤10μm filtration rating, maintaining fluid cleanliness to ISO 4406 19/17/14 or better. Mineral oil and synthetic hydraulic oil are recommended. Never use degraded or substandard hydraulic fluids.
2. Case Drain and Backpressure Control
Ensure the case drain line is unrestricted with no flow restrictions. For sizes 10–200, continuous case backpressure must not exceed 10 bar. Excessive case backpressure will cause shaft seal damage and premature bearing failure. The drain line should return directly to the reservoir, not in parallel with the return line.
3. Air Bleeding and Pre-filling Before Start-up
Always bleed air from the motor housing via the highest vent port before initial start-up or after extended shutdown periods to prevent cavitation damage. Ensure the motor housing is completely filled with hydraulic fluid prior to starting.
4. Coupling Alignment Requirements
Maintain shaft alignment within 0.05 mm concentricity and 0.5° angular deviation between the drive shaft and the load shaft. Excessive misalignment will lead to premature bearing wear and shaft seal leakage. The use of flexible couplings is recommended to compensate for minor installation deviations.
5. Rotation Direction Confirmation
The A2FM series features bidirectional rotation as viewed on the drive shaft. Verify that the system circuit direction matches the required rotation direction before installation—reversing fluid flow will reverse the motor‘s direction of rotation.
6. Periodic Inspection and Maintenance
Inspect shaft seals for leakage and listen for abnormal operating noise every 1,000 operating hours or every 6 months (whichever comes first). If reduced volumetric efficiency or insufficient output torque is observed, timely overhaul of the piston assembly and valve plate is recommended.
